Martin Howard <mvhoward@mac.com> wrote:

> What I find bizarre is that Leica as a company choose to 
> pursue an overpriced, outdated technology, for a minimal 
> market, without actually offering any benefit over 
> competitors of any kind -- except, of course, a red roundel.

How about a decent viewfinder?  Manual focus is a lot easier with a viewfinder optimized for it, and AF fails often enough that I consider good manual focus a big deal.  The R8's viewfinder is among the best ever made for a 35mm SLR, almost as good as the SL's viewfinder, and I'm not interested in sacrificing viewfinder quality for the sake of convenience or economy (been there, bought the SL back).
